keggerz Posted April 7, 2010 Share Posted April 7, 2010 (edited) Here is a link to v1 of my mock: http://www.thehuddle.com/blog/?p=751 Also, while there will be trades I won't allow for them in my mock but I might make a note saying I expect that certain player or pick could be traded up for. just to whet your appetite here are the first 5 picks: 1. St. Louis Rams: Ndamukong Suh, DT, Nebraska (I know conventional wisdom has the Rams taking Bradford but I think they will opt for Suh here and look for Colt McCoy at the top of the 2nd round.) 2. Detroit Lions: Gerald McCoy, DT, Oklahoma 3. Tampa Bay Bucs: Derrick Morgan, DE, Georgia Tech 4. Washington Redskins: Russell Okung, OT, Oklahoma State 5. Kansas City Chiefs: Bryan Bulaga, OT, Iowa (Wouldn’t be surprised at all to see the Chiefs take Eric Berry or even a DT with this pick.) feel free to include your own mock if you have one here... Savage Beatings Posted April 8, 2010 Share Posted April 8, 2010 If the Rams do not take Bradford at #1 overall (which I believe they will) there's no way they wait until Round 2 to hope that McCoy falls past teams like Arizona and Minnesota. They would have to trade back into the 1st round which they would not want to do (another reason why they'll take Bradford right away IMO).
